The simplest type of information you will store in your OneNote notebook, and probably the most common, is text. You can enter text by typing directly on the notebook page or by pasting it from another source. But you aren’t limited to simple text entry. You can insert attachments, formatted file contents, images, multimedia objects, and handwritten notes, all with a minimum amount of effort.
When deciding how much information to include on a notebook page, consider whether you want to scroll the page. If you want to see all the information at a glance, limit the content to about 30 lines of standard text.
